The International Federation of the Phonographic Industry (IFPI), the organization that represents the interests of the recording industry worldwide, has declared Ed Sheeran to be the best-selling artist of 2017. When all his commercially-available recordings are added together, no one sold more than Sheeran. This means sales of albums (digital, CD and vinyl), singles (downloads and singles) and on-demand audio streams.
His ÷ album (let’s just call it Divide, okay?) went multi-platinum in 36 different markets while the single “Shape of You” did the same in 32.
Here’s the full top ten.
1. Ed Sheeran
2. Drake
3. Taylor Swift
4. Kendrick Lamar
5. Eminem
6. Bruno Mars
7. The Weeknd
8. Imagine Dragons
9. Linkin Park
10. The Chainsmokers
This is the fifth year in which the IFPI declared such a global winner. Other artists to reach this pinnacle are Drake (2016), Adele (2015), Taylor Swift (2014) and One Direction (2013).
